Using iCloud to Track Your iPhone

If you’re looking to track your iPhone with an Android device, one of the most reliable methods is using iCloud. By logging into iCloud.com with your Apple ID, you can access the “Find My iPhone” feature, which allows you to pinpoint the exact location of your device on a map. This feature is incredibly useful in situations where you’ve misplaced your iPhone and need to quickly locate it.

Steps to Enable Find My iPhone

If you haven’t already enabled the Find My iPhone feature on your device, it’s important to do so as soon as possible. To activate this feature, simply go to the Settings app on your iPhone, select your Apple ID, and tap on “Find My.” From there, toggle the “Find My iPhone” switch to the on position, and you’re all set to track your device using an Android device.

Ensuring Location Services are Enabled

In order for tracking apps and features to work effectively, it’s crucial that location services are enabled on your iPhone. To check the status of location services, go to the Settings app, select Privacy, and then Location Services. Make sure that Location Services are turned on, and that the necessary permissions are granted to tracking apps and features.

Securing Your Apple ID

Given that tracking your iPhone involves accessing sensitive information through iCloud, it’s imperative to secure your Apple ID to prevent unauthorized access. Utilize strong, unique passwords for your Apple ID, enable two-factor authentication for an added layer of security, and regularly review your account activity to ensure that no unauthorized changes have been made.

Reacting Quickly in Case of Theft

In the unfortunate event that your iPhone is stolen, time is of the essence. Notify your local authorities immediately, report the theft to your wireless carrier to deactivate the device, and use tracking features like Find My iPhone to locate the whereabouts of your device. By acting swiftly and decisively, you can improve the chances of recovering your stolen iPhone.
